More than 2,500 years ago, the Greeks developed one of the most advanced civilizations of the ancient world. They introduced the alphabet to Europe and their writings are so well-preserved we still read books such as The Iliad today. WebDealings with opulent Asian civilizations were bound to produce disparities in wealth, and hence social conflicts, within the aristocracies of Greece. One function of institutions such as guest-friendship was no doubt to ensure the maintenance of the charmed circle of social and economic privilege.
